Output 63eb242af3ff04b9ba42b108d234397153561861779cc5bc56631a30918ffe59:0

value
3949447
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e266f8f87cf4a5639c86c0707baa3a99d9bd927b OP_EQUALVERIFY OP_CHECKSIG
address
1Me751f183fWNy97bTzFz9A9HzZVhAF4jv
transaction
63eb242af3ff04b9ba42b108d234397153561861779cc5bc56631a30918ffe59
spent
true